دليل شامل: تحويل صور JPEG 2000 (.j2c) إلى مستندات Word (.docx) باستخدام GroupDocs.Conversion .NET

مقدمة

هل تحتاج إلى طريقة موثوقة لتحويل صور JPEG 2000 عالية الجودة إلى مستندات Microsoft Word قابلة للتعديل؟ هذا الدليل هو مرجعك الأمثل. مع GroupDocs.Conversion لـ .NET، أصبح تحويل ملفات J2C إلى صيغة DOCX سهلاً وفعالاً.

في عالمنا الرقمي اليوم، يُعد تحويل صيغ الصور إلى صيغ مستندات مع الحفاظ على الجودة وسهولة التحرير أمرًا بالغ الأهمية للشركات والأفراد على حد سواء. سواء كنت تُؤرشف محتوى، أو تُحرر مستندات، أو تُحضّر عروضًا تقديمية، فإن القدرة على تحويل ملفات JPEG 2000 إلى مستندات Word أمرٌ بالغ الأهمية.

ما سوف تتعلمه:

  • كيفية تحميل وتحويل ملفات J2C باستخدام GroupDocs.Conversion .NET.
  • عملية خطوة بخطوة لتحويل هذه الصور إلى صيغة DOCX.
  • أفضل الممارسات لتحسين سير عمل التحويل الخاص بك باستخدام GroupDocs.Conversion.

دعونا نبدأ!

المتطلبات الأساسية

قبل أن تبدأ، تأكد من توافر العناصر التالية:

  1. المكتبات والتبعيات:

    • ستحتاج إلى مكتبة GroupDocs.Conversion الإصدار 25.3.0 أو أحدث.
  2. إعداد البيئة:

    • يجب أن يكون لديك بيئة تطوير .NET مثل Visual Studio.
  3. المتطلبات المعرفية:

    • فهم أساسي لبرمجة C# والمعرفة بإدارة حزم NuGet.

إعداد GroupDocs.Conversion لـ .NET

لبدء استخدام GroupDocs.Conversion، يجب عليك أولاً تثبيت المكتبة في مشروعك:

وحدة تحكم مدير الحزم N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

الحصول على الترخيص

يمكنك الحصول على نسخة تجريبية مجانية، أو التقدم بطلب للحصول على ترخيص مؤقت، أو شراء النسخة الكاملة من GroupDocs:

التهيئة والإعداد الأساسي

فيما يلي كيفية تهيئة GroupDocs.Conversion في مشروع C# الخاص بك: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// قم بتعيين المسار إلى ملف J2C المصدر الخاص بك.
        string j2cFilePath = "YOUR_DOCUMENT_DIRECTORY/sample.j2c";

        // قم بتهيئة كائن محول جديد باستخدام ملف J2C المصدر.
        using (var converter = new Converter(j2cFilePath))
        {
            Console.WriteLine("Converter initialized successfully.");
        }
    }
}

دليل التنفيذ

تحميل ملف J2C المصدر

ملخص: تتيح لك هذه الميزة تحميل ملف صورة JPEG 2000، وإعداده للتحويل.

خطوة بخطوة:

  1. حدد مسار ملف J2C: قم بتعيين المسار الذي يوجد به ملف J2C المصدر الخاص بك:

    string j2cFilePath = "YOUR_DOCUMENT_DIRECTORY/sample.j2c";
    
  2. تهيئة كائن المحول: إنشاء Converter مثال لإدارة عملية التحويل:

    using (var converter = new Converter(j2cFilePath))
    {
        // سيتم تنفيذ منطق التحويل هنا.
    }
    
  3. شرح المعلمات والطرق: منشئ Converter تأخذ الفئة مسار الملف، مما يؤدي إلى تهيئة الكائن للعمليات اللاحقة.

تحويل J2C إلى صيغة DOCX

ملخص: تعمل هذه الميزة على تحويل ملف J2C المحمّل إلى تنسيق Microsoft Word Open XML Document (.docx).

خطوة بخطوة:

  1. تعيين دليل الإخراج واسم الملف: حدد المكان الذي تريد حفظ المستند المحول فيه:

    string outputFolder = "YOUR_OUTPUT_DIRECTORY";
    string outputFile = Path.Combine(outputFolder, "j2c-converted-to.docx");
    
  2. تحديد خيارات التحويل: يستخدم WordProcessingConvertOptions لتحويل DOCX:

    var options = new WordProcessingConvertOptions();
    
  3. قم بإجراء التحويل: تحويل ملف الإخراج وحفظه في المسار المحدد:

    using (var converter = new Converter(j2cFilePath))
    {
        converter.Convert(outputFile, options);
    }
    
  4. نصائح استكشاف الأخطاء وإصلاحها:

    • تأكد من ضبط المسارات بشكل صحيح لتجنب FileNotFoundException.
    • تحقق مما إذا تم تثبيت مكتبة GroupDocs.Conversion بشكل صحيح.

التطبيقات العملية

  • الأرشفة: تحويل أرشيفات الصور إلى مستندات قابلة للتحرير لتسهيل الإدارة.
  • التحرير والتعاون: يمكنك بسهولة تعديل ملفات DOCX المحولة مع أعضاء الفريق باستخدام Word.
  • إعداد المحتوى: قم بإعداد العروض التقديمية عن طريق تحويل الصور إلى تنسيقات تحتوي على نص كثيف.

يمكن دمج GroupDocs.Conversion مع أنظمة .NET الأخرى، مثل تطبيقات ASP.NET أو برامج سطح المكتب، مما يعزز فائدته عبر مشاريع مختلفة.

اعتبارات الأداء

يتضمن تحسين الأداء عند العمل مع GroupDocs.Conversion ما يلي:

  • إدارة الموارد: ضمان استخدام الذاكرة بكفاءة من خلال التخلص من الكائنات بشكل صحيح باستخدام using تصريحات.
  • معالجة الدفعات: إذا كنت تقوم بتحويل ملفات متعددة، فقم بمعالجتها على دفعات لإدارة الموارد بشكل فعال.
  • العمليات غير المتزامنة: خذ بعين الاعتبار الأساليب غير المتزامنة إذا كانت قابلة للتطبيق للعمليات غير الحظرية.

خاتمة

تهانينا على إكمال هذا الدليل! لقد تعلمت كيفية تحميل صور JPEG 2000 وتحويلها إلى مستندات Word باستخدام GroupDocs.Conversion لـ .NET. كخطوة تالية، استكشف المزيد من ميزات المكتبة أو دمج هذه الوظائف في تطبيقاتك الحالية.

هل أنت مستعد لتطبيق ما تعلمته؟ جرّب تطبيق هذا الحل في مشروعك اليوم!

قسم الأسئلة الشائعة

1. كيف أقوم بتثبيت GroupDocs.Conversion على جهازي؟

  • استخدم وحدة التحكم في إدارة حزمة NuGet مع Install-Package Groupdocs.Conversion.

2. هل يمكنني تحويل تنسيقات الصور الأخرى إلى DOCX باستخدام GroupDocs.Conversion؟

  • نعم، يدعم GroupDocs تنسيقات الصور المختلفة للتحويل.

3. ما هي المشكلات الشائعة عند تحويل الملفات؟

  • تتضمن المشكلات الشائعة مسارات الملفات غير الصحيحة والأذونات غير الكافية.

4. كيف يمكنني تحسين الأداء مع الملفات الكبيرة؟

  • استخدم ممارسات فعالة لإدارة الذاكرة مثل التخلص من الكائنات بشكل مناسب.

5. هل من الممكن دمج GroupDocs.Conversion في تطبيقات الويب؟

  • بالتأكيد، يمكن دمجه في مشاريع ASP.NET بسلاسة.

موارد